BEIJING, Sept. 27 (Xinhua) -- China has injected positive energy into world peace and development, according to a white paper released by the State Council Information Office Friday.

"China's development path has unique Chinese characteristics, and a broad and farsighted global vision. It is dedicated to the interests of all of humanity," said the paper, titled "China and the World in the New Era."

Over the past 70 years, while working hard to realize their own development, the Chinese people have contributed to world peace and added momentum to the common development of all countries, it noted.

China contributes solutions to world peace and development, safeguards world peace through real actions, and promotes common development worldwide, it said.

In the 1950s, China, India and Myanmar jointly proposed the Five Principles of Peaceful Coexistence. These have become basic norms for international relations and fundamental principles of international law.

In recent years, China has proposed a raft of significant international concepts and initiatives, including a global community of shared future, a new model of international relations, and the Belt and Road Initiative.

Since reform and opening up in 1978, China has cut its armed forces by over 4 million, figures from the paper show.

Over the six decades since China began to provide foreign assistance in the early 1950s, it has provided 166 countries and international organizations with nearly 400 billion yuan in aid, and dispatched over 600,000 aid workers, of whom more than 700 sacrificed their lives for the development of other countries.
